怎么实现让程序一旦运行就自动,就自动缩小成窗口右下角的小图标啊

来源:百度知道 编辑:UC知道 时间:2024/04/29 08:18:57
比如,杀毒软件在启动后就自动缩小到右下角的托盘上呢

自己的程序可以这样写:
import java.awt.AWTException;
import java.awt.Image;
import java.awt.MenuItem;
import java.awt.PopupMenu;
import java.awt.SystemTray;
import java.awt.Toolkit;
import java.awt.TrayIcon;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
import java.net.URL;
import java.net.URLClassLoader;
import javax.swing.JFrame;
import javax.swing.JLabel;

public class TestSysteTray
{
public static void main(String args[])
{
TrayIcon trayIcon = null;
if (SystemTray.isSupported()) //判断系统是否支持系统托盘
{
SystemTray tray = SystemTray.getSystemTray(); //创建系统托盘
Image image = Toolkit.getDefaultToolkit().getImage("D://My Pictures//bb.gif");//载入图片,这里要写你的图标路径哦
ActionListener listener = new ActionListener() {
public void actionPerformed(ActionEvent e) {
JFrame frame = new JFrame();
frame.setBounds(400,400,200,